(Note 1) Difference in alarm reset method from the PLC
•
If the PIO pattern is “0: [Conventional],” actuate an emergency stop or cut off the motor drive
power first, and then input the start signal (CSTR) for at least 6 msec.
Thereafter, cancel the emergency stop or connect the motor drive power.
(This operation is effective on software version AD000007 or later supporting the absolute
specification.)
•
If the PIO pattern is other than “0: [Conventional],” input the reset signal (RES) for at least
6 msec.
(Note 2) Reset each alarm after identifying and removing the cause. If the cause of the alarm cannot be
removed or when the alarm cannot be reset after removing the cause, please contact IAI.
If the same error occurs again after resetting the alarm, it means the cause of the alarm has
not been removed.
